{"title":"在竞争激烈的大学环境中影响程序设计入门学生社会求助行为的因素","authors":"Anael Kuperwajs Cohen, Alannah Oleson, Amy J. Ko","doi":"10.1145/3639059","DOIUrl":null,"url":null,"abstract":"<p>Collaboration is an important aspect of computing. In a classroom setting, working with others can increase a student’s motivation to attempt more challenges, reduce the difficulty of complicated concepts, and bring about greater overall success. Despite extensive research in other domains, there has been minimal exploration within computing on what impacts a student’s decision to seek social assistance in highly competitive university environments. To understand what affects introductory programming students’ social help-seeking behavior in this context, we conducted 32 semi-structured interviews with students and performed thematic analysis and qualitative coding on the ensuing transcripts. Our qualitative analysis revealed 18 significant factors. We noticed that the decision to seek social help involved a two-fold process; first, the decision to engage in social help-seeking and subsequently, the decision of who to ask for help. Furthermore, we found that help-seeking in computing is not fundamentally different from other disciplines, although some of the factors were unique to the topic of computing and the specific environment of this study. Factors related to communication style, the type of question being asked, and the school’s cheating policy were central when discussing code, an integral part of computing. Regarding the environment, students repeatedly reported that the competitive major, the explicit and implicit class standards, and feelings of intimidation, among others, influenced them. These findings suggest that understanding both steps and the sociocultural context is important in order to effectively lower the barriers to asking for help.</p>","PeriodicalId":48764,"journal":{"name":"ACM Transactions on Computing Education","volume":"33 1","pages":""},"PeriodicalIF":3.2000,"publicationDate":"2023-12-30","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"Factors Influencing the Social Help-Seeking Behavior of Introductory Programming Students in a Competitive University Environment\",\"authors\":\"Anael Kuperwajs Cohen, Alannah Oleson, Amy J. Ko\",\"doi\":\"10.1145/3639059\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"<p>Collaboration is an important aspect of computing. In a classroom setting, working with others can increase a student’s motivation to attempt more challenges, reduce the difficulty of complicated concepts, and bring about greater overall success. Despite extensive research in other domains, there has been minimal exploration within computing on what impacts a student’s decision to seek social assistance in highly competitive university environments. To understand what affects introductory programming students’ social help-seeking behavior in this context, we conducted 32 semi-structured interviews with students and performed thematic analysis and qualitative coding on the ensuing transcripts. Our qualitative analysis revealed 18 significant factors. We noticed that the decision to seek social help involved a two-fold process; first, the decision to engage in social help-seeking and subsequently, the decision of who to ask for help. Furthermore, we found that help-seeking in computing is not fundamentally different from other disciplines, although some of the factors were unique to the topic of computing and the specific environment of this study. Factors related to communication style, the type of question being asked, and the school’s cheating policy were central when discussing code, an integral part of computing. Regarding the environment, students repeatedly reported that the competitive major, the explicit and implicit class standards, and feelings of intimidation, among others, influenced them. These findings suggest that understanding both steps and the sociocultural context is important in order to effectively lower the barriers to asking for help.</p>\",\"PeriodicalId\":48764,\"journal\":{\"name\":\"ACM Transactions on Computing Education\",\"volume\":\"33 1\",\"pages\":\"\"},\"PeriodicalIF\":3.2000,\"publicationDate\":\"2023-12-30\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"ACM Transactions on Computing Education\",\"FirstCategoryId\":\"5\",\"ListUrlMain\":\"https://doi.org/10.1145/3639059\",\"RegionNum\":3,\"RegionCategory\":\"工程技术\",\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"Q1\",\"JCRName\":\"EDUCATION, SCIENTIFIC DISCIPLINES\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"ACM Transactions on Computing Education","FirstCategoryId":"5","ListUrlMain":"https://doi.org/10.1145/3639059","RegionNum":3,"RegionCategory":"工程技术","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"Q1","JCRName":"EDUCATION, SCIENTIFIC DISCIPLINES","Score":null,"Total":0}
Factors Influencing the Social Help-Seeking Behavior of Introductory Programming Students in a Competitive University Environment
Collaboration is an important aspect of computing. In a classroom setting, working with others can increase a student’s motivation to attempt more challenges, reduce the difficulty of complicated concepts, and bring about greater overall success. Despite extensive research in other domains, there has been minimal exploration within computing on what impacts a student’s decision to seek social assistance in highly competitive university environments. To understand what affects introductory programming students’ social help-seeking behavior in this context, we conducted 32 semi-structured interviews with students and performed thematic analysis and qualitative coding on the ensuing transcripts. Our qualitative analysis revealed 18 significant factors. We noticed that the decision to seek social help involved a two-fold process; first, the decision to engage in social help-seeking and subsequently, the decision of who to ask for help. Furthermore, we found that help-seeking in computing is not fundamentally different from other disciplines, although some of the factors were unique to the topic of computing and the specific environment of this study. Factors related to communication style, the type of question being asked, and the school’s cheating policy were central when discussing code, an integral part of computing. Regarding the environment, students repeatedly reported that the competitive major, the explicit and implicit class standards, and feelings of intimidation, among others, influenced them. These findings suggest that understanding both steps and the sociocultural context is important in order to effectively lower the barriers to asking for help.
期刊介绍:
ACM Transactions on Computing Education (TOCE) (formerly named JERIC, Journal on Educational Resources in Computing) covers diverse aspects of computing education: traditional computer science, computer engineering, information technology, and informatics; emerging aspects of computing; and applications of computing to other disciplines. The common characteristics shared by these papers are a scholarly approach to teaching and learning, a broad appeal to educational practitioners, and a clear connection to student learning.